  • Abstract
    High data rates and high density challenge the limits of today´s designs and several problems need to be addressed. With increasing frequency, the crosstalk between adjacent signal lines increases due to coupling energy and interconnects have to be treated as transmission lines in the design phase. This paper proposes an overview for the crosstalk phenomenon and solutions for reducing its effects.
